Miow Project is a narrowly scoped open-source project centered on the Miow library, which provides I/O multiplexing and asynchronous runtime abstractions for Rust applications. CVE-2020-35921MEDIUM An issue was discovered in the miow crate before 0.3.6 for Rust. It has false expectations about the std::net::SocketAddr memory representation. | Dec 31, 2020 | 5.5 | 18 | NO | NO |
